Transaction 76e3e23881e01a63a26046627dda371847bea483ee0968c2db65ffa54e258154
1 Input
1 Output
-
76e3e23881e01a63a26046627dda371847bea483ee0968c2db65ffa54e258154:0
- value
- 42060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bf42ea730fbde84f63e76be0ffb26d482f1be89f OP_EQUAL
- address
- 3K8K9aMeuLDAkMG2WgTeoTUUJvNdVYs1Ai